Linux SSH各配置项解释 🌐✨

导读 SSH(Secure Shell)是Linux系统中用于安全远程连接的重要工具。通过配置文件`/etc/ssh/sshd_config`,可以优化SSH服务的安全性和性能。以...
2025-03-15 21:39:20

SSH(Secure Shell)是Linux系统中用于安全远程连接的重要工具。通过配置文件`/etc/ssh/sshd_config`,可以优化SSH服务的安全性和性能。以下是一些关键配置项及其作用:

首先,`Port`指定SSH服务监听的端口号,默认为22。更改默认端口能有效减少不必要的攻击尝试。例如:`Port 2222`。其次,`PermitRootLogin`决定是否允许root用户直接登录,建议设置为`no`以增强安全性:`PermitRootLogin no`。

接着,`PasswordAuthentication`控制是否启用密码验证。为了更安全,可将其设为`no`并使用密钥认证:`PasswordAuthentication no`。此外,`MaxAuthTries`限制登录失败次数,防止暴力破解,推荐值为3-6:`MaxAuthTries 4`。

最后,保存配置后重启SSH服务使更改生效:`sudo systemctl restart sshd`。合理配置这些参数,可以让您的Linux系统更加安全稳固!🔒💻

免责声明:本文由用户上传,如有侵权请联系删除!